Saint Clare's Health includes CMS 5-Star Rated hospitals and is an award-winning provider of safe, high-quality, compassionate care, serving the communities of Morris, Warren, and Sussex counties. Its network of hospitals and healthcare facilities includes Denville Hospital, Dover Hospital, Behavioral Health Centers in Boonton, Denville, and Parsippany, and an Imaging Center in Parsippany, among other satellite locations. The hospitals have received multiple quality awards, including Leapfrog “A” ratings for patient safety; Healthgrades recognition for orthopedic surgery, treatment of stroke, heart care, various surgical procedures, and more. The CT Technologist works collaboratively within a multi-disciplinary team and is responsible for providing quality images. The Technologist supports the Radiologist by assisting in diagnostic and therapeutic procedures and is responsible for processing and transmitting images to PACS.
